import logging
import os
from flask import render_template, send_from_directory
from flask import request, redirect
from flask import jsonify
from server import app, backend
from werkzeug.security import generate_password_hash, check_password_hash
import werkzeug
import urllib
import json
from os import listdir
from os.path import isfile, join
logging.basicConfig(level=logging.INFO)
LOG = logging.getLogger("views.py")
project_label_map = {}
project_files = [f for f in listdir("./project_config") if isfile(join("./project_config", f)) and f.endswith(".json")]
for file in project_files:
project = json.load(open(join("./project_config", file)))
#print ("Loading name: %s" % project["name"] )
project_label_map[project["name"]] = project["label"]
@app.route('/')
def root():
return render_template('index.html')
# This route is for back compatibility reasons with the old search hub, although it is not 100% just yet, as we don't handle the passed in paths
@app.route('/p:<path:path>')
def apache(path):
query = request.args.get("q")
splits = path.split(",")
# DEPRECATED
# fq = ""
facet_list = []
if splits:
# DEPRECATED
# fq = ",fq:('0':(key:'{!!tag=prj}project_label',tag:prj,transformer:localParams,values:(" #format this into the args
# i = 0
for split in splits:
split = split.strip()
if split in project_label_map:
print("in the splits!")
print(split)
facet_list.append(project_label_map[split])
# DEPRECATED
# if i > 0:
# fq += ","
# fq += "'" + str(i) + "':'" + project_label_map[split] + "'"
# i += 1
# fq += ")))"
# DEPRECATED
# print "path: '" + path + "' q: '" + query + "'"
# args = {"query": "(q:'{0}',rows:10,start:0,wt:json{1})".format(query, fq)}
facet_string = "|".join(facet_list)
redirect_url = "https://lucidworks.com/resources/searchhub/#hub/" + query + "/1/sortbyrelevancy/facetstring=&facets[project_label]=" + facet_string
return redirect(redirect_url)
@app.route('/search')
def search():
return render_template('index.html')
@app.route('/login', methods=["POST"])
def login():
user_data = request.json
if (user_data is None) or ("username" not in user_data) or ("password" not in user_data):
msg = 'Please fill missing fields!'
return jsonify({"msg": msg, "success": False})
users = backend.get_user(username=user_data["username"])
if len(users) == 1:
user = users[0]
if check_password_hash(user["password"], user_data["password"]):
success = True
msg = "Login success!"
email = user["email"]
else:
success = False
msg = "Incorrect password!"
else:
# user already exists
success = False
msg = 'Username does not exists!'
return jsonify({"msg": msg, "success": success, "email": email})
@app.route('/signup', methods=["POST"])
def signup():
user_data = request.json
if (user_data is None) or ("username" not in user_data) or ("email" not in user_data) or \
("password" not in user_data) or ("password_confirm" not in user_data):
msg = 'Please fill missing fields!'
return jsonify({"msg": msg, "success": False})
elif len(user_data["password"]) < 6:
msg = 'Password length must be at least 6'
return jsonify({"msg": msg, "success": False})
elif user_data["password"] != user_data["password_confirm"]:
msg = 'Password does not match!'
return jsonify({"msg": msg, "success": False})
user_data["password"] = generate_password_hash(user_data["password"])
users = backend.get_user(username=user_data["username"], email=user_data["email"])
if len(users) > 0:
# user already exists
success = False
msg = 'Username or email already exists!'
else:
# add new user into collection
if backend.add_user(user_data):
success = True
msg = "Sign up success!"
else:
success = False
msg = "Sign up error!"
return jsonify({"msg": msg, "success": success})
def iterform(multidict):
for key in multidict.keys():
for value in multidict.getlist(key):
yield (key.encode("utf8"), value.encode("utf8"))
# Route all Signals from Snowplow accordingly
@app.route('/snowplow/<path:path>', methods=["GET"])
def track_event(path):
# TODO: put in spam prevention
app_id = request.args.get("aid")
signal = request.args
if app_id == "searchHub" and signal:
coll_id = app.config.get("FUSION_COLLECTION", "lucidfind")
result = backend.send_signal(coll_id, signal)
else:
print "Unable to send signal: app_id: {0}, signal: {1}".format(app_id, signal)
#Snowplow requires you respond with a 1x1 pixel
return send_from_directory(os.path.join(app.root_path, 'assets/img/'), 'onebyone.png')
@app.route('/snowplow_post/<path:foo>', methods=["POST"])
def track_post_event(foo):
# TODO: put in spam prevention
# NOTE: when POSTing, we can have multiple events per POST
json_payload = request.get_json()
data = json_payload["data"]
for item in data:
app_id = item["aid"]
if app_id == "searchHub":
coll_id = app.config.get("FUSION_COLLECTION", "lucidfind")
request_headers = {}
#we need to set a few headers from the client so that the signal shows up properly on the backend
for h in ["Referer", "User-Agent"]:
if h in request.headers:
request_headers[h] = str(request.headers[h])
if request.method == "POST" or request.method == "PUT":
form_data = list(iterform(request.form))
form_data = urllib.urlencode(form_data)
request_headers["Content-Length"] = str(len(form_data))
# The snowplow payload needs to set these to override the underlying python requests setting
item["ip"] = request.remote_addr
item["ua"] = request.user_agent
result = backend.send_signal(coll_id, item, request_headers)
else:
print "Unable to send signal: app_id: {0}, signal: {1}".format(app_id, item)
#Snowplow requires you respond with a 1x1 pixel
return ""#send_from_directory(os.path.join(app.root_path, 'assets/img/'), 'onebyone.png')
@app.route('/templates/<path:path>')
def send_foundation_template(
path): # TODO: we shouldn't need this in production since we shouldn't serve static content from Flask
return send_from_directory(os.path.join(app.root_path, 'templates'), path)
